Device Story
IDENTIFY is a Surface Guided Radiation Therapy (SGRT) system used in radiotherapy clinics. It utilizes high-precision cameras to capture patient surface data, enabling real-time monitoring of patient positioning and respiratory motion during treatment simulation and delivery. The system detects intra-fraction patient motion and provides automated beam-hold functionality (on TrueBeam platforms) when motion exceeds defined tolerances. Data is output to radiotherapy devices to synchronize treatment delivery or image acquisition with the patient's motion state. Operated by clinical staff, the system enhances workflow efficiency and patient safety by ensuring treatment is delivered only when the patient is correctly positioned and within motion thresholds. It benefits patients by reducing the risk of geographic miss during radiation delivery.
Clinical Evidence
Bench testing only. No clinical data provided. Verification and validation testing conducted per 21 CFR 820, ISO 13485, and ISO 14971 confirmed conformance to requirements and proper function of hazard safeguards. Electrical safety and EMC testing performed per IEC 60601-1 and IEC 60601-1-2.
Technological Characteristics
SGRT system using high-precision cameras for motion monitoring. Conforms to IEC 60601-1 (safety), IEC 60601-1-2 (EMC), IEC 62304 (software), IEC 62366-1 (usability), and ISO 14971 (risk management). Features automated beam-hold interface (ADI/EXGI) for TrueBeam integration. Software classified as major level of concern.

Regulatory Classification
Identification
A medical charged-particle radiation therapy system is a device that produces by acceleration high energy charged particles (e.g., electrons and protons) intended for use in radiation therapy. This generic type of device may include signal analysis and display equipment, patient and equipment supports, treatment planning computer programs, component parts, and accessories.

### Non-clinical Testing
Hardware and software verification and validation testing was conducted according to the FDA Quality System Regulation (21 CFR §820), ISO 13485 quality Management System standard, ISO 14971 Risk Management Standard and the other FDA recognized consensus standards listed below. Test results showed conformance to applicable requirements specifications and assured hazard safequards functioned properly.
Software verification and validation testing were conducted and documentation was provided as recommended by FDA's Guidance for Industry and FDA Staff, "Guidance for the Content of Premarket Submissions for Software Contained in Medical Devices." The software for this device was considered as a "major" level of concern, since a failure or latent flaw in the software could directly result in serious injury or death to the patient or operator.
Electrical safety and electromagnetic compatibility (EMC) testing was conducted on this medical device. The system complies with the IEC 60601-1 standards for safety and the IEC 60601-1-2 standard for EMC.
